11.2oz bottle. Aroma: Sweet malt with a brown sugar note. Juniper and allspice, yeast, dark fruits, toasted nuts, and a thick breadiness. Appearance: Dark reddish-brown. Light beige head was full and creamy with decent retention. Nice lacing. Flavor: Sweet malt, again with a brown sugar quality. Jammy dark fruits, toasted nuts, bread. Sweetness doesn’t linger into the finish. Palate: Medium-full bodied. Moderate carbonation. Some alcohol warming in back of mouth. Overall: I liked this beer, but was also somewhat disappointed by it. Didn’t have the rich melanoidin caramel flavor that I look for in the style. Still, worth a try.
